What do you shotshell loaders use for wad and case containers and dispensers? I am interested in what you guys have come up with. I have seen the MTM Shotshell and Wad Hopper dispensers that are for sale but I am willing to bet someone has come up with a better idea.

Those are just cardboard. I have some wooden boxes that 4 bottles of wine came in from Costco. I can place almost a full bag of 500 wads and about 250 hulls in each - one on each side of my MEC and go to town
 
With some cardboard, duct tape, or hotmelt glue you can come up with a dispenser just sized for your needs.

Sterilite container for the wads (18qt maybe)...little bigger than the "shoe box" size, holds 500 12ga wads; the Hulls are in a 25 gallon tub, under the bench. I run a Dillon SL-900 and load the hull feeder out of the tub with a gallon jug worth at a time.
 
Yeah, I've come up with a better idea. I keep my hulls in a supermarket bag and my wads in the plastic bag they came in. I shoot in a weekly trap league, and there have been no reloading issues doing it this way.

I have an old plastic tub for hulls. Might hold 1 1/2 gallons of water, if I filled it up. The wads stay in the bag they arrived in. Keeps my MEC 9000 fed without issues. But I'm not trying to break any speed records,
